Job Description
GENERAL SUMMARY
Under the general supervision of the Water Foreman, performs skilled and semi-skilled manual labor involving the construction, installation, repair, and maintenance of water distribution system infrastructure. Operates, maintains, and helps repair heavy equipment. Work is performed under general supervision and is subject to review through observation, results achieved, and compliance with generally accepted procedures.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S
Installs, operates, repairs, and maintains all water distribution system infrastructure, including but not limited to mains/pipes, gates/valves, pumps, hydrants, and services. Regularly checks pumps and other infrastructure to ensure proper functioning. Maintains and builds construction barricades, raises manholes, and assists with traffic control. Assists in the flushing of hydrants and water mains, and the thawing of frozen services. Performs water taps to cut holes in pipes. Operates, maintains, and repairs or assists with the repair of light and heavy motorized equipment, such as back-hoe, dump truck, bulldozer, loader, and excavator. Shovels or plows snow from hydrants and pump stations during the winter. Reads, checks, repairs, tests, and replaces water meters. Turns meters on and off as necessary. Follows all applicable AWSD safety procedures and OSHA safety regulations. Attends all safety meetings and training sessions. Assists with the general maintenance of AWSD facilities as required. Performs on-call duty responsibilities as required in order to respond to and resolve water leaks or other distribution system emergencies. May temporarily act as lead person for a small crew in the absence of the Forman/Lead Operator. May perform similar work in assisting with the construction, installation, repair, and maintenance of sewer collection system infrastructure. May assist with watershed patrol and general watershed maintenance. Performs special projects and other related duties as required, directed, or as the situation dictates. Maintains regular, predictable, and reliable attendance. Maintains excellent communication and fosters a collaborative working environment with all departments as well as with the public. Places an emphasis on safety, efficiency, quality, and productivity. Follows all District Policies.S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ITY
None.E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E
Duties require knowledge equivalent to a high school diploma and one to three years of experience in the installation and maintenance of water distribution system infrastructure or similar work involving the operation of light and heavy motorized equipment. Must possess and maintain a Class 1 Water Distribution System Operators License, and a valid Class B CDL State of Maine driver's license, or the ability to obtain these licenses within 12 months.K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S & ABILITIES
Knowledge of tools, methods, and materials used in the installation and repair of pipes. Ability to learn the operation and maintenance practices of a water supply and distribution system. Mechanical aptitude, including ability to perform simple mechanical maintenance. Physical strength, agility, and endurance to perform heavy manual labor for extended periods of time in all weather conditions. Must be capable of lifting a minimum of eighty (80) pounds. Ability to read and understand water meters. Knowledge of traffic laws, ordinances, and rules involved in the operation of automotive vehicles. Knowledge of the geography of the City including the location of streets. Knowledge of and ability to comply with safety practices and procedures. Must be self-motivated with the ability to work independently with limited supervision or as part of a crew. Ability to carry out verbal and written instructions independently and to follow more detailed instructions with limited guidance. Ability to communicate effectively, to maintain effective work relationships, and to deal with the public in a courteous and tactful manner. Ability to be available to respond to after-hours emergency calls as required.WORKING CONDITIONS & PHYSICAL DEMANDS
The majority of work is performed outdoors in all weather conditions. Work involves close proximity to environmental hazards, electrical or mechanical devices and equipment, moving mechanical parts, excessive loud noise, and areas of heavy traffic. Work involves heavy manual labor and frequently requires the incumbent to climb, bend, reach, grab, stoop, crouch, dig, and lift/carry heavy objects for extended periods. Often works underground and in cramped or awkward spaces. Operates ladder, shovel, pipe saw, welder, flusher, tapping machines, air compressors, pneumatic tools, hand tools, power tools, and a variety of light and heavy motorized equipment, including backhoe, excavator, dump truck, bulldozer, tractor, loader, and excavator.
